Welcome to the Splitgate review. Splitgate is Norvane's A/B assignment service: it hashes a stable subject key against experiment salts and returns bucket assignments. It holds no user PII beyond the hashed key, and assignments are deterministic, not stored. Access is mTLS-only between internal services. Threat model, data-flow diagrams, and prior audit notes are collected on the internal page below.

wiki page, baguf-kahap: https://confluence.tolvaqsys.internal/browse/display/projects/8d5f528f

## Runbook: GiftNote Receipt Mailer — Stuck Queue Recovery

Welcome aboard. When donors report missing receipts, first check the GiftNote worker logs for repeated delivery retries. If the queue depth exceeds 500, pause the scheduler via the admin toggle before doing anything else — this prevents duplicate sends while you investigate. Next, inspect the `pending_receipts` table for rows older than two hours and note their batch IDs. To run that query, connect to the receipts database using the connection string below.

replica DSN, fawif-kajep: cockroachdb://casok_svc:d7jqxZmWgrSSsG@db-6a76.nelvrotech.test:5432/sorius

For sales leads. Sole reliance on Hargwell Components remains a risk; two line stoppages this year. Sourcing has shortlisted three candidates: Pellmarsh Industrial, Ostvane Fabrication, and a Kirrow-based workshop under assessment. Qualification samples due within six weeks. Target: 30% volume second-sourced by year-end. Do not signal the search to customers or to Hargwell account contacts. Pricing implications will be briefed separately. The confidential note on supporting business plans follows below.

confidential, kahog-bawif: The northern region missed its Pramir quota by 20.0 percent last quarter. Casaxek Freight plans to lower the Fraion list price by 41.5 percent in December. The finance team signed off on a budget of $236.4 million for Project Druius. The renewal with Fenysix Partners closes at $91.3 million a year, 2.1 percent below the last contract.